Local health authorities say they will decide whether to bring charges against the country's 15th confirmed coronavirus patient, who violated self-quarantine regulations, after police decide on the man's fate.
Jung Eun-kyeong, the director of the Korea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, said today the patient did in fact have a meal with South Korea's 20th patient when he was under self-quarantine.
The 20th patient is a sister-in-law of the 15th patient.
Jung said if they do decide to punish the 43-year-old man, the KCDC will report him, adding it could lead to an investigation by police and prosecutors.
She said violators of self-quarantine regulations could face a fine of less than 3 million won.■
